Transaction cd34d6cc76a76a05d4a7b9e6b20ea59b54229e5688658f424486180fb85a8641

1 Input
2 Outputs
  • cd34d6cc76a76a05d4a7b9e6b20ea59b54229e5688658f424486180fb85a8641:0
  • value  20000000
    address  16FGFSLcvQPrUfWbQE6EdKoiaTaV1pMtbH
  • cd34d6cc76a76a05d4a7b9e6b20ea59b54229e5688658f424486180fb85a8641:1
  • value  36567606
    address  1EEiRZPB35WdR5wpQmgAXU3pwZN7yxceF7